Gastrointestinal tract - The gastrointestinal or digestive tract, also referred to as the GI tract or the alimentary canal or the gut, is the system of organs within multicellular animals which takes in food, digests it to extract energy and nutrients, and expels the remaining waste.

Guts - * In medicine or physiology, guts is a slang term for the gastrointestinal tract.

Stomach - In anatomy, the stomach (in ancient Greek στόμαχος) is an organ in the gastrointestinal tract used to digest food. Generally, the stomach's primary function is not the absorption of nutrients from digested food; this task is usually performed by the intestine.

Gastrointestinal bleeding - Gastrointestinal bleeding or gastrointestinal hemorrhage describes every form of hemorrhage (loss of blood) in the gastrointestinal tract, from the pharynx to the rectum. It has diverse causes, and a medical history, as well as physical examination, generally distinguishes between the main forms.

PRICE Paraaortic lymph node - The paraaortic lymph nodes (also para-aortic, periaortic, and peri-aortic)are a group of lymph nodes that lie in front of the lumbar vertebral bodies near the aorta. These lymph nodes receive drainage from the lower gastrointestinal tract and the pelvic organs. Inguinal lymph node - Inguinal lymph nodes are lymph nodes found in the upper thigh near the groin. The presence of swollen inguinal lymph nodes are an important clinical sign because swelling may indicate an infection ...
